NASA’s Jonny Kim Joins the ISS on His First Spaceflight

Jonny Kim, a NASA astronaut, has officially joined the International Space Station (ISS) for the first time. His launch marks a significant moment in his career as he embarks on an eight-month mission aboard the orbiting laboratory.

Kim, a U.S. Navy Lieutenant Commander and former Navy SEAL, has spent years preparing for this mission, and it comes after his selection as an astronaut in 2017. His journey to space is a symbol of hard work, dedication, and the ever-growing potential of international collaboration in space exploration.

Upon his successful launch aboard the Soyuz MS-27 mission, Kim, along with cosmonauts Ryzhikov and Zubritsky, flew approximately 262 miles to the ISS. The trio launched from the Baikonur Cosmodrome, a historic spaceport located in Kazakhstan, at 1:47 a.m. EDT, and arrived at the ISS ahead of schedule, docking at 4:57 a.m. EDT. Their arrival was a momentous occasion, confirming yet another successful space mission by NASA and Roscosmos, the Russian space agency.

The Growing International Space Crew

With Kim’s arrival, the crew aboard the ISS now numbers 10, although this will change on April 19, when NASA astronaut Don Pettit and Roscosmos cosmonauts Alexey Ovchinin and Ivan Vagner return to Earth.
